1. NNPC provides only 50% of fuel in Nigeria, the remaining 50% is from independent marketers. 

2. The main reason behind the initial fuel drought was that CBN IS BROKE. Independent marketers up until three months ago sourced their foreign exchange from the Central Bank of Nigeria at the official rate. However, since late last year, independent marketers have brought in little or no fuel because they have been unable to get foreign exchange from the CBN. According to the presidency, ."THE CBN SIMPLY DID NOT HAVE MONEY" --Osibanjo

3. The 135 Naira and 145 Naira per litre” thingy is a GAMBLE. According to the presidency "independent marketers and any Nigerian entity to source their own foreign exchange and import fuel. We expect that foreign exchange will be sourced at an average of about 285 Naira to the dollar, (current interbank rate). They would then be restricted to selling at a price between 135 Naira and 145 Naira per litre”......  with competition, more private refineries, and NNPC refineries working at full capacity, prices will drop considerably" this is the ultimate sacrifice for our next generation because we probably won't live that long under our circumstances.
